xref: /dpdk/lib/sched/meson.build (revision 44c730b0e37971ef154035d580fbd26fe2ee0498)
199a2dd95SBruce Richardson# SPDX-License-Identifier: BSD-3-Clause
299a2dd95SBruce Richardson# Copyright(c) 2017 Intel Corporation
399a2dd95SBruce Richardson
4b1094939SBruce Richardsonif is_windows
5b1094939SBruce Richardson    build = false
6b1094939SBruce Richardson    reason = 'not supported on Windows'
7b1094939SBruce Richardson    subdir_done()
8b1094939SBruce Richardsonendif
9b1094939SBruce Richardson
10*44c730b0SWojciech Liguzinskisources = files('rte_sched.c', 'rte_red.c', 'rte_approx.c', 'rte_pie.c')
1199a2dd95SBruce Richardsonheaders = files(
1299a2dd95SBruce Richardson        'rte_approx.h',
1399a2dd95SBruce Richardson        'rte_red.h',
1499a2dd95SBruce Richardson        'rte_sched.h',
1599a2dd95SBruce Richardson        'rte_sched_common.h',
16*44c730b0SWojciech Liguzinski        'rte_pie.h',
1799a2dd95SBruce Richardson)
1899a2dd95SBruce Richardsondeps += ['mbuf', 'meter']
19